Fire Protection Materials Market for Construction by Type (Coatings, Sealants & Fillers, Mortar, Sheets/Boards, Spray, Preformed Device, Putty, Cast-in Devices), Application (Commercial, Industrial, and Residential) - Global Forecast to 2024
Estimated at USD 2.7 billion in 2019, the global fire protection materials market size is projected to reach USD 4.0 billion by 2024, growing at a CAGR of 8.5%. Increasing demand for passive fire protection systems fueled by stringent building codes and fire safety policies are driving the fire protection materials market. North America is the key market for fire protection materials globally, followed by Europe and APAC.

Passive Fire Protection Coatings Market by Type (Intumescent, Cementitious), Technology (Water-Based, Solvent-Based), End-Use Industry (Building & Construction, Oil & Gas, Transportation), and Region - Global Forecast to 2022
The passive fire protection coatings market is projected to reach from an estimated USD 2.74 Billion in 2016 to USD 4.02 Billion by 2022, at a CAGR of 6.6% from 2017 to 2022. In this study, 2016 has been considered the base year, and 2017–2022 the forecast period to estimate the market size of passive fire protection coatings. Key players operating in the passive fire protection coatings market include Akzo Nobel (The Netherlands), PPG Industries (US), The Sherwin-Williams Company (US), Promat International (Belgium), Carboline (US), Hempel A/S (Denmark), KANSAI PAINT (Japan), Nullifire (UK), Jotun (Norway), and Teknos Group (Finland).

Fire Suppression Market by Product (Fire Suppressors, Fire Detectors and Control Panels, Sprinklers, Nozzles, Caps, and Control Heads), Suppression Reagent, Sector (Residential, Commercial, Industrial), and Region - Global Forecast to 2035
The fire suppression market is estimated to be worth USD 22.97 billion in 2018 and is projected to reach USD 29.13 billion by 2023, at a CAGR of 4.87% between 2018 and 2023. Key factors such as technological advancements and innovations in the construction industry; increasing policies, regulations, and government mandates; and increased damage to human life and property due to fire breakouts are driving the fire suppression market growth. The fire suppression market has been segmented on the basis of suppression reagent, product, sector, and geography. Major companies in the fire suppression market are Johnson Controls (Ireland), United Technologies (US), Robert Bosch (Germany), Siemens (Germany), Halma (UK), Hochiki (Japan), Firefly (Sweden), Minimax Viking (Germany), Honeywell (US), and S&S Fire Suppression Systems (US).
